Jordan Randall is headed to the SEC next year. Randall, the defending Indiana state champion in the high jump at only 5-feet 7-inches tall, signed his National Letter of Intent to attend the University of Georgia at a ceremony in the T-RAC Wednesday. "Georgia trumped every other school I looked at in every other way," Randall told the more than 50 people crammed into the West Classroom Wednesday. "No one else even came close. The benefits from the coaching I will get there and the money the comes to track & field from the Bulldogs' football program made this an easy choice." Jordan will study real estate at UGA, with the ultimate goal of becoming a real estate agent. Randall won the state championship in the high jump in June, going 7-feet-even to win the title.
